Madison Energy Investments (“MEI”) believes the future of energy is distributed. To realize this future in the required timetable, institutional capital needs to have access to stable, long-term clean energy assets. Our goal is to provide a platform that unlocks the clean energy asset class to institutional investors. Madison Energy Investments was founded in 2019 and has offices in New York City and Northern Virginia.

MEI offers a start-up atmosphere that is well-capitalized and backed by a leading infrastructure fund. MEI was founded by industry experts with experience deploying over $1B into distributed generation assets totaling more than 300 MW across 20+ state markets and has deployed over $500M of capital. This rapid deployment of capital and fast-paced environment requires a Financial Operations Associate.

The ideal candidate will play a crucial role at MEI maintaining revenue, billing, and collection processes. The individual will be detail-oriented and responsible for the management and accuracy of multiple data sources. This role will work directly with internal team members in both Accounting and Asset Management, Utilities, customers, landowners and more. This role requires a basic understanding of accounting principles, industry regulations knowledge as well as a willingness to maintain repetitive processes. This role will report directly to the Director of Finance and Accounting with oversight and training by the Senior Associate, currently managing these processes, on the Asset Management Team.
 
Summary of activities:
 
  • Maintain current billing/collections processes
  • Maintain current lease payment schedules
  • Manage utility accounts and track/schedule payments
  • Check depositing
  • Assist with company filings in various states and associating corresponding fees
  • Maintain Tax Filing Compliance
  • Assist with invoice processing, payment requests, and vendor inquiries
  • Serve as point of contact for customers and landowners, and assist them with billing and payment questions
  • Assist with project onboarding including state, utility and SREC registrations as well as customer / landowner notices.
  • Ad hoc assistance on various accounting tasks during Month Close
